Parameter 43 (0x2B) CarrierIDLength
Defines the length of the CID within the CID field (MID area -
Î
Parameter
37 (0x25)).
The valid value range depends on the value of the MID area and the value
of the CarrierIDOffset (see
Î
Parameter 42 (0x2A)).
Valid range: 1 … maximum bytes of CID field
Default: 16
Parameter 44 (0x2C) FixedMID
Defines the read, write and error behavior regarding the CarrierIDLength
defined in SEMI E99-0303.
0 Dynamic CID length (to ensure compatibility with older versions).
MID length is variable for writing to the tag.
Reading up to the first non-visible ASCII character.
1 Fixed CID length (to meet the new standard revision).
Length of MID in the tag must be the same as the reader settings.
If
there is a non-visible ASCII character within the CID field, an error
occurs.
Default: 1
